N3-C2-NHS ester(Cat No.:I046080)is a compact, heterobifunctional crosslinker designed for precise bioconjugation. It contains an N-hydroxysuccinimide (NHS) ester that reacts efficiently with primary amines on proteins, peptides, or other biomolecules to form stable amide bonds. The azide group enables orthogonal conjugation through copper-catalyzed (CuAAC) or strain-promoted azide–alkyne cycloaddition (SPAAC) click chemistry. With its short C2 linker, this reagent offers minimal spacing, ideal for applications requiring close-proximity coupling. N3-C2-NHS ester is widely applied in protein labeling, probe synthesis, and chemical biology for multifunctional conjugate construction.
CAS Number | 850180-76-6 |
Synonyms | (2,5-dioxopyrrolidin-1-yl) 3-azidopropanoate |
Molecular Formula | C7H8N4O4 |
Purity | ≥95% |
IUPAC Name | (2,5-dioxopyrrolidin-1-yl) 3-azidopropanoate |
InChI | InChI=1S/C7H8N4O4/c8-10-9-4-3-7(14)15-11-5(12)1-2-6(11)13/h1-4H2 |
InChIKey | WATICTZQAVLEKN-UHFFFAOYSA-N |
SMILES | C1CC(=O)N(C1=O)OC(=O)CCN=[N+]=[N-] |
